Legendary crooner Charles Aznavour to return to Italy for concert in MilanAugust 21, 2017 - 17:08 AMT PanARMENIAN.Net - Legendary French-Armenian singer entertainer Charles Aznavour is returning to Italy to celebrate his 70-year-long career. The artist, 93, performed in Rome in July and in recent days in Sardinia. In fall, on Novermenr 13, in particular, he will be giving a concert at Milan's Teatro degli Arcimboldi, La Provincia Pavese says. Aznavour will be honored with a star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ame on August 24. The star will be dedicated in the category of Live Performance at 6225 Hollywood Boulevard next to the historic Pantages Theatre. With his career spanning more than 70 years, Aznavour has recorded 1,400 songs (1,300 of which he personally wrote) and has produced over 390 albums, all in multiple languages: French, English, Armenian, Spanish, Russian, German, and Italian.
